site stats

Cross apply in tsql

WebDec 10, 2014 · FROM #ProductStatus MainProductStatus CROSS APPLY ( SELECT TOP 1 ID FROM #ProductStatus LatestProductStatus INNER JOIN ( SELECT SubLatestProductStatus.ProductNumber, MAX(SubLatestProductStatus.Modified) AS MaxModified FROM #ProductStatus SubLatestProductStatus GROUP BY … WebHere's how it works. The query inside CROSS APPLY can reference the outer table, where INNER JOIN cannot do this (it throws compile error). …

SQL CROSS APPLY - A Beginner

WebMay 24, 2010 · Starting with SQL Server 2005, you can use the APPLY operator in a Transact-SQL query to join a table to a table-valued function so the function is evoked for each row returned from the table. For example, you might create a query that returns a list of employees from the Employee table. For each employee, you also want to return a list … WebJun 22, 2024 · CROSS APPLY (SELECT calc1.price1 * (100 - t.discount2) / 100 AS price2) as calc2 CROSS APPLY (SELECT calc2.price2 * (100 - t.discount3) / 100 AS price3) as calc3 CROSS APPLY (SELECT … phifer fayette al https://boytekhali.com

U-SQL SELECT Selecting from CROSS APPLY and OUTER APPLY

WebJun 6, 2024 · There are two main types of APPLY operators. 1) CROSS APPLY and 2) OUTER APPLY. The CROSS APPLY operator is … WebDec 13, 2013 · Replacing the inner cross apply with a SELECT will only bring back values to apply to every row. The reference to the outer table is lost. Given this fact, you will need to create the SQL dynamically. You could create and fill a table with Column Names as sysname. Then write the code dynamically and execute it with sp_executesql. WebApr 11, 2024 · Key Takeaways. You can use the window function ROW_NUMBER () and the APPLY operator to return a specific number of rows from a table expression. APPLY … phifer glass

sql - considering using Cross Apply but not sure - STACKOOM

Category:sql - cross apply sub queries - Stack Overflow

Tags:Cross apply in tsql

Cross apply in tsql

sql - INNER JOIN vs CROSS JOIN vs CROSS APPLY - Stack Overflow

WebSELECT userId,IndustriesID,value AS ProvIndusID FROM #Talent_list CROSS APPLY STRING_SPLIT(IndustriesID,',') ... 將MS-SQL Server存儲過程轉換為MySQL查詢 [英]Convert MS-SQL Server stored procedure to MySQL Query 2013-12-02 13:35:30 2 … WebOn researching the use of CROSS APPLY it seemed like it could fit the situation. Any ideas are appreciated. Thanks! Josh. 1 answers. 1 floor . Gordon Linoff 1 2014-11-10 …

Cross apply in tsql

Did you know?

Webpage 1. CROSS APPLY is operator that appeared in SQL Server 2005. It allows two table expressions to be joined together in the following manner: each row from the left-hand … WebOct 19, 2024 · Edit: Here's a trivial example, where the execution plans are exactly the same. (Show me one where they differ and where cross apply is faster/more efficient). create table Company (companyId int identity(1,1), companyName varchar(100), zipcode varchar(10) , constraint PK_Company primary key (companyId)) GO create table Person …

WebSELECT T.id, UDF.out_int FROM Table1 T CROSS APPLY dbo.fn_My_UDF(T.id) AS UDF This will retrieve each "id" from Table1 and use it to call fn_My_UDF, the result of which will appear in the final result-set besides the original parameter. A variat of "CROSS APPLY" is "OUTER APPLY". WebIn SQL Server, CROSS APPLY is an operator that allows you to apply a table-valued function to each row of a table expression. It is often used in conjunction with user …

WebSep 7, 2024 · Introduction. In this article, we are going to see how the SQL CROSS APPLY works and how we can use it to cross-reference rows from a subquery with rows in the outer table and build compound result sets. …

WebMay 3, 2013 · Day #3 with SQL Server. I am trying to combine 2 columns of delimited data into one output from a Table Valued Function. Here is my data: I would like the data to be processed and placed into a table in the following format: I am currently trying to use this CROSS APPLY TSQL statement, but I don't know what I'm doing.

WebApr 11, 2024 · When I looked on the microsoft site, I found something called the Microsoft SQL Server JDBC Driver 2.0 . You're going to want that one - it includes lots of fixes and … phifer glas shield screenWebApr 11, 2024 · Key Takeaways. You can use the window function ROW_NUMBER () and the APPLY operator to return a specific number of rows from a table expression. APPLY comes in two variants CROSS and OUTER. Think of the CROSS like an INNER JOIN and the OUTER like a LEFT JOIN. phifer fitnessWebAug 12, 2016 · Sorted by: 3. You still need a table alias and to define the columns: select p1.categoryid, p1.productname, p1.unitprice from production.products p1 cross apply (select min (p2.unitprice) as minunitprice from production.products p2 where p1.categoryid = p2.categoryid ) p2; You are not selecting anything from the subquery. I assume you intend: phifer house richmond vaWebApr 11, 2024 · When I looked on the microsoft site, I found something called the Microsoft SQL Server JDBC Driver 2.0 . You're going to want that one - it includes lots of fixes and some perf improvements. [edit: you're probably going to want the latest driver. phifer fayette alabamaWebOct 24, 2012 · In order to run this query for multiple dates, I am using a date table and cross applying it to the above query: SELECT [DATE], b.* FROM DimDate CROSS APPLY (SELECT COUNT(*) AS 'Number of Cars', d.ManufacturerName AS 'Make', d.Name AS 'Model', c.name AS 'Car Class' FROM CarRating a INNER JOIN OwnedCar b ON … phifer golf cartWebSep 7, 2024 · In this article, we are going to see how the SQL CROSS APPLY works and how we can use it to cross-reference rows from a subquery with rows in the outer table and build compound result sets. … phifer glass shield screenWebThe Cross Apply is equivalent to Inner Join, but it works with a table-valued function. Example: To view the working of the Cross Apply operator first we shall create two tables namely EmployeeDetails and EmpSalary. Below is the schema and create a query for EmployeeDetails. CREATE TABLE EmployeeDetails ( EmpId int PRIMARY KEY, … phifer florida glass screen